Upon reading the humble peticon of Mary Crawford< no role >
exhibited unto this Court setting forth that she standing
Indicted in this Court employed one Mr. John Nuby< no role > of St.
John's Wapping to be her Sollicitor to assist her in traverseing
the said Indictmt. for which the said Nuby hath brought
the Petr. in a bill of five pounds seventeen Shillings and
eleven pence, which bill the petr is informed to be very
unreasonable & exorbitant, It was therefore prayed by the
Petr. that this Court would be pleased to Order that the
aforesaid bill may be taxed by the Clerke of the peace of
this County Where upon It is thought fit and Ordered by this
Court that it be And It is hereby referred unto Robert
Hardisty
< no role > Gentm Deputy Clerke of the peace of this County to
tax the aforesaid bill of costs of the said John Nuby and
to moderate the same (if Unreasonable) as he shall think just
And for that purpose the said John Nuby is hereby required
to attend the said Robert Hardisty< no role > at such times & places as he
shall appoint

P Cur
Harcourt
